Introduction
The SN74BCT373N is a high-performance D-Type Transparent Latch from Texas Instruments, designed for use in buffering data within digital systems.
Product Features and Performance
D-Type Transparent Latch Logic Circuit
Tri-State Outputs
8-bit data latch (8:8 circuit)
Propagation Delay Time of 6.2 nanoseconds
Operates at a supply voltage between 4.5V and 5.5V
Output Current High/Low: 15mA/64mA
Through-hole mounting type

Key Technical Parameters
Logic Type: D-Type Transparent Latch
Circuit: 8:8
Output Type: Tri-State
Voltage Supply: 4.5V ~ 5.5V
Delay Time Propagation: 6.2ns
Current Output High, Low: 15mA, 64mA
Operating Temperature: 0°C ~ 70°C
